Cellulite is fat, water and toxin deposits under the skin. The deposits damage the collagen and connective tissues causing a dimpling appearance on the skin many refer to it as cellulite. Getting rid of cellulite has proven to be a difficult issue to many people but there are proven natural ways that if they are used effectively can result in immense results.

Many factors may give rise to this condition. Among the most common causes of cellulite include poor diet, imbalance of hormones, weight gain, lack of or insufficient exercises, genetic factors and inactive lifestyle. Exercise - Exercises like yoga, cycling, aerobics will enhance the connective tissues as you burn off the excess fats in the area. An additional strength training thrice a week can be the most effective has the muscle will build and aid in improving the overall body composition.

A good diet supplemented with effective forms of exercises is a sure way of getting rid of cellulite. A diet of fresh green vegetables with enough water can help achieve this. Also, one should avoid taking fatty foods, excess carbohydrates and salts as they normally results to inflammation of the fat cells. A diet rich in vitamin B and fiber is usually recommended for the condition.

Massage - Currently there are massage treatments aimed at reducing cellulite, the spa reduction treatment is the main focus in this category. Endermologie or a mechanical roller treatment and lymphatic drainage massage are the two common massages that aim in draining fluid to keep the connective tissues functional hence, reducing cellulite.

Laser treatments have been known to lessen the pain of traditional cellulite surgical procedures. There are two types of laser treatments commonly used by cosmetic surgeons and medical practitioners: TriActive and the VelaSmooth light-therapy. TriActive laser therapy combines low-level light treatments with suction treatment of affected skin. The VelaSmooth type of therapy combines laser and massage therapy for effective treatment of cellulite.

Collagenase - this is an enzyme present in the body, which functions in the breakdown of collagen which binds tissues together. According to various research and studies, injection of the enzyme immensely reduces, but it is still under experimental stage therefore not prescribed but in the near future, this may become the perfect way of how to get rid of cellulite.
